◉ Micro-marketing. Answer: a set of activities performed by
organizations.
◉ Macro-marketing. Answer: a social process that directs an economy's
flow of goods and services from producers to consumers in a way that
effectively matches supply and demand and accomplishes the objectives
of society.
(View as a social process)
◉ Pure subsistence economy. Answer: Where each family unit produces
everything, it consumes, there is no need to exchange goods and services
and no marketing is involved.
◉ Economies of Scale. Answer: As a company producers larger
numbers of a particular product, the cost of each unit of the product goes
down.
◉ The universal functions of marketing. Answer: buying, selling,
transporting storing, standardization and grading, financing, risk taking,
and market information.
, ◉ Market information function. Answer: the collections, analysis, and
distribution of all the information needed to plan, carry out, and control
marketing activities, whether in the firm's own neighborhood or in a
market overseas
◉ Intermediary. Answer: when someone who specializes in trade rather
than production
- This plays a role in the exchange process
- This is beneficial for produces and consumers, especially when they
don't use a marketing specialist to handle market functions
◉ Collaborators. Answer: firms that facilitate or provide one or more of
the marketing functions other than just buying.
- This includes advertising agencies, marketing research firms,
independent product-testing laboratories, Internet service providers,
public warehouses, transporting firms, communication companies, and
financial institutions.
